The Breakdown 8

  • Senator Chuck Grassley (R-Iowa), as the Chair of the Senate Judiciary Committee, is probing FBI Director Kash Patel over his controversial use of FBI aircraft and luxury spending on BMWs, raising serious concerns about potential misuse of taxpayer funds.
  • Allegations have emerged that Patel, and other officials from the Trump administration, have leveraged government resources for personal gain, prompting Grassley to demand detailed explanations.
  • The inquiry has caught the attention of both parties, with Democrats launching their own investigation into Patel’s expenditures, signaling a growing bipartisan effort to ensure accountability in government spending.
  • Recent reports indicate a noticeable shift in the FBI's messaging, which could suggest increased scrutiny and pressure on Patel amid the unfolding investigation.
  • Analysts describe Grassley’s involvement as a significant turning point, indicating that Patel may face severe consequences given the heightened concern over his actions.
  • This unfolding narrative highlights the broader issue of oversight in Washington, as both Republicans and Democrats seek transparency in the financial conduct of high-ranking officials.

What sparked Grassley's investigation into Patel?

Senator Chuck Grassley's investigation into FBI Director Kash Patel was sparked by reports of Patel's personal use of government resources, including allegations of using FBI aircraft for personal travel and purchasing luxury vehicles like BMWs. Grassley's inquiries were fueled by concerns about the ethical implications of such expenditures, especially given Patel's high-profile position within the FBI during the Trump administration.

What previous cases involve misuse of government funds?

There have been several notable cases involving the misuse of government funds, such as the case of former Illinois Governor Rod Blagojevich, who was convicted of corruption, including misusing state resources. Another example is the scandal involving former Secretary of Veterans Affairs David Shulkin, who faced scrutiny for misusing taxpayer money for personal travel. These cases highlight ongoing concerns about ethics and accountability in government.

How have similar investigations concluded in the past?

Similar investigations into government officials have often concluded with varying outcomes, depending on the severity of the misconduct. In some cases, officials have resigned or been forced to step down, as seen with former Secretary of Health and Human Services Tom Price, who resigned amid scrutiny over travel expenses. Other investigations have led to legal action and convictions, emphasizing the importance of accountability in public service.
